Primary aldosteronism: A contrarian view.
1University of Texas Southwestern Medical School, Dallas, TX 75390, USA. Norman.Kaplan@UTSouthwestern.edu
Primary aldosteronism (PA) may be less common than presumed due to diagnostic uncertainty. Current diagnostic methods lack validated accuracy, complicating prevalence assessment and potentially overestimating the need for extensive testing.

Background:
- Primary aldosteronism (PA) is a significant cause of secondary hypertension.
- Accurate prevalence data for PA is crucial for clinical management and public health.
- Existing diagnostic protocols for PA are debated regarding their validity and effectiveness.
Purpose of the Study:
- To critically evaluate the current understanding of primary aldosteronism prevalence.
- To question the reliability of diagnostic procedures used for PA detection.
- To propose a more pragmatic approach to PA management.
Main Methods:
- Review of existing literature on primary aldosteronism diagnosis and prevalence.
- Analysis of the validity and limitations of current diagnostic techniques.
- Discussion of the implications for clinical practice and patient management.
Main Results:
- Evidence suggests primary aldosteronism is likely less common than widely believed.
- Significant uncertainties exist regarding the validity of all diagnostic procedures for PA.
- The true prevalence of PA cannot be reliably determined with current methods.
Conclusions:
- The actual prevalence of primary aldosteronism remains uncertain due to diagnostic limitations.
- Overestimation of PA prevalence may lead to unnecessary extensive testing and costs.
- Simplified diagnostic and treatment pathways for PA may be feasible and cost-effective.
